Would Donnelly have had the genetic disease "Marfan's Syndrome" ?[edit]

I remember, as a child, my father (from Kildare) telling us that Dan Donnelly was reputed to have arms that were very long, much longer than his height would suggest, and that this was the source of his boxing advantage. I saw the arm on TnaG4 tonight in a documentary and I thought the fingers looked very slender and long. They also described Donnelly as suddenly dropping dead at age 32.

People with the genetic disease, Marfan's syndrome typically have very long arms and what are described as spider-like hands (arachnodactyly). The mutation causing this disease affects the tissue supporting matrix, Collagen, and leads to a weakening of the aorta, the main artery of the body, so that it forms aneurysms that may rupture.If undetected, people are known to suddenly drop dead at an early age, eg 20s or early 30s.

This to me sounds a lot like Donnelly's situation .
